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u has said leaders who are critical of his country are on the “wrong side of humanity”, in a statement on the killing of Israeli embassy staff in Washington. Netanyahu condemned the shooter in Washington as a “brutal terrorist” who cut short the victims’ “new and happy life”. Taking aim at leaders who have gone public with criticism of Israel this week, Netanyahu said the shooter’s cry of “free Palestine” was “the same chant we heard” when Hamas staged its October 7 attack on Israel.
